beta-Xylanase produced by Aureobasidium pullulans CBS 58475
1989
Dobberstein, J. | Emeis, C.C.
Aureobasidium pullulans CBS 58475 produced beta-xylanase with an activity of 5 units/ml culture filtrate. Xylose, xylan and complex substrates containing xylose served as strong inducers. Purification of the enzyme was achieved by two sets of gel permeation chromatography. The enzyme has an pH optimum at 4.25 and a temperature optimum at 60 degrees C. At slightly acid pH and temperatures up to 60 degrees C beta-xylanase showed good stability. The analysis of cleavage products classified the beta-xylanase as an endoenzyme. Together with an endopolygalacturonase, the beta-xylanase enhanced the maceration of carrots compared to endopolygalacturonase alone.
